The scene opens up in an interview spot in the back on the nCw arena. Chad Lights is standing by with Joe Everyman and Maria Williams.
Chad Lights: Chad Lights here with Joe Everyman and Maria Williams. Well, first off, I would like to get your thoughts on being invited to this X-Division Tournament.
Joe Everyman: I think it's great. Even though I am coming off of two loses, they must have noticed some of my past matches to put me in this tournament. I have always been a fan of being in a "division". Back in the XHF, I was in the Hardcore Division, winning the championship once, and back in VXW, I was the Xtreme Division. No one else was more dominate than me in there. I won the VXW Xtreme Championship in my own creation of a match, Extreme Elevation...in a triple threat match. And I held that title until the VXW closed. I still carry the Xtreme title with me to make me always remember my past. But, I am going to think of the new X-Division as something like the Xtreme Division or Hardcore Division.
Chad Lights: Ok, speaking of the division so far, what do you think of the other seven in this new division?
Joe Everyman: Well, I must say, they are some of the most elite of the nCw. I mean, look at it. One of the top runners is Reckless Jack, my former friend and teammate. I know for a fact he will go far here. Look at some of the others. Ricky Johnson, amazing, Danny Vice, amazing, Seth Drabble, amazing. All of these men are more than skilled to be in something like this. See, we are all setting a new standard for the others in the nCw. We will be setting the bar for everyone here. But, just because I am talking all high and mighty about the others does not mean I'm going to give up. I know for a fact that Shaun Wilson is a great wrestler...but I know I am better than him. I know that if I prepare myself like I have been for all of my matches here, I'll do fine.
Chad Lights: One final question before I let you go, and that is this. If you would to win the X-Division title, how would you want the rest of the division to be like?
Joe Everyman: Well, I would love to see the entire roster going for this title if they are not going for the others. I want to see a ton of "X-Division style" rules matches. But, I also want us to make our own style. I want people to look at our matches and go...my god...what are they thinking? I want people to be almost shocked at some of the moves we are doing. And I know the rest of the division is capable of doing that. Cause, it is like this, if I may quote something for a second. Great wrestling is about great wrestling, but if you get good wrestlers doing great wrestling, then that is great wrestling, but if you get great wrestlers doing great wrestling, then it is great great wrestling....yeah.
Chad Lights: Very insightful. Any final words?
Joe Everyman: Just one thing...Shaun Wilson...I'm coming for you. I'm ganna be pushing myself harder in this tournament than ever before...and bad thing for you, is that you be sent to the scrap pile after the first match...so sorry I had to kill all of your dreams before they even started...
Joe stops talking as the camera fades out.
